Frequently asked questions for your trip Greenbelt - Philadelphia

The distance separating Greenbelt and Philadelphia is 114 miles (183 km).

Most of the buses traveling from Greenbelt to Philadelphia leave from Greenbelt - Metro and arrive at Bus Station. These are the most popular departure and arrival locations on this route, but you could find others that could be a better fit for your travel plans.

Once in Philadelphia, you can start exploring the city and discover its surroundings. The top sights and things to do are Arden Theatre Company, Liberty Bell, Reading Terminal Market, Shofuso Japanese House and Garden and Independence Hall.
